Surfactants are compounds that are used to lower the surface tension between two liquids, whether they are gases and liquids or liquids and solids. They are hydrophobic and hydrophilic organic compounds having hydrophobic and hydrophilic groups. They provide functions such as detergents, dispersants, foaming agents, emulsifiers and wetting agents. Sustainable chemistry is used to create electronic surfactants. This aids in the reduction of surface tension in semiconductor applications. They have wetting agent-like properties that help improve levelling and flow control. Electronic surfactants also have a low surface tension in a variety of aqueous solutions used in electronic processing. They have characteristics including stability, better wetting, low concentration and increased solubility. Top Impacting Factors
Low raw material prices, combined with lower production costs, are estimated to boost penetration during the projection period. Surfactants give foam and emulsion stability and viscosity. This is expected to stimulate product demand from a variety of end-user sectors. The usage of electronic surfactants on a large scale can have negative effects on the environment and human health. As a result, different laws on the use of electronic surfactants have been imposed by government bodies. The toxicity level in the production of electronic surfactants must be within the allowable range. These restrictions limit the market for electronic surfactants. Market participants are turning away from traditional electronic surfactants and toward green and bio-based surfactants.
